PRIMARY PURPOSE
  • :•Sedgwick, a global market leader in risk and claims administration, is in the midst of a multi‑year transformation to fundamentally re‑architect how its core businesses operate.
Backed by top private equity firms and led by Sedgwick's Chief Transformation Officer, Sedgwick is reimagining how its services are delivered, with a focus on modernizing core operations, improving customer outcomes, and building scalable, data‑ and AI‑enabled ways of working. The Vice President, Business Transformation is a senior builder and operator responsible for fundamentally reshaping how core business processes and capabilities perform at scale. They will be own the design and delivery of future-state operating and technology solutions in partnership with a business, taking point on shaping solution direction, challenging current-state architecture, assessing build vs. buy trade-offs, and ensuring transformation decisions deliver clear ROI and durable business value. The VP owns major, cross‑functional transformation agendas across a core function or multiple areas of a business unit, taking problems from first‑principles diagnosis through full operating adoption. The Vice President partners closely with senior business and functional leaders to identify the highest‑value opportunities, build consensus on prioritization decisions, and drive end‑to‑end execution across complex stakeholder environments. Success in this role is defined by measurable, sustained changes in how the organization operates day to day. This is a high‑visibility, high‑judgment role designed for leaders who want real ownership, decision‑making authority, and the opportunity to leave behind durable operating change at a global enterprise scale.

    ESSENTIAL
    FUNCTIONS and
    RESPONSIBILITIES
    + Leads transformation initiatives that support business unit growthobjectivesand deliver measurable impact through structured execution and strategic alignment. + Partners with divisional and functional leaders toidentifyand focus on high-value, enterprise-critical initiatives that advance organizational priorities. + Designs and delivers transformation programs by coordinating cross-functional teams, ensuring seamless execution and alignment with strategic goals. + Challenges current‑stateoperatingand technology architecture;identifiesstructural constraints and opportunities for simplification, modernization, or scale + Partners with Technology, Data, and Architecture leaders to design fit‑for‑purpose future states that balance business needs, speed to value, and long‑term scalability + Leads process redesign efforts with an emphasis on data-driven thinking and technology enablement to enhance efficiency and unlock innovation. + Owns key build vs. buy and sequencing decisions, explicitly evaluating cost, risk, time‑to‑impact, and ROI trade‑offs + Accelerates deployment of innovative solutions byidentifying, prioritizing, and implementing high-impact use cases in collaboration with technology and business leaders. + Applies analytical rigor to diagnose root causes, solve complex business problems, and inform data-backed decision-making. + Drives adoption and cultural alignment by executing proactive change management strategies and engaging stakeholders at all levels. + Serves as a trusted advisor by bringing strategic insight, executive presence, and clear, compelling communication to leadership discussions. + Tracks outcomes, manages risks, and embeds a culture of continuous improvement into all transformation efforts to ensure long-term success.

    QUALIFICATIONS
    Education & Licensing Bachelor's degree Business Administration, Finance, Economics, Management, or a related discipline from an accredited college or university preferred. Licenses as needed. Certification one of the following areas required (e.g., Project Management Professional (PMP), Program Management Professional (PgMP), Certified Business Transformation Professional (CBTP), Change Management Certified Professional, Six Sigma). Experience Ten (10) years of related experience in business transformation, with several years in a management role having significant business impact or equivalent combination of education and experience required. Experience in management consulting and/or enterprise transformation roles within B2B environments required. Experience in the financial services sector (insurance, banking) highly preferred. Skills & Knowledge + Proventrack recordin strategy execution, analytics initiatives, and large-scale change programs + Strong collaboration, influence, and communication skills with ability tooperateat senior leadership level + Analytical, innovative, and comfortable navigating ambiguity in complex organizations + Applied knowledge of technology-enabled operating models and data dependencies + Excellent oral and written communication skills, including presentation skills + Proven management/leadership and negotiatingskill + Ability to create and complete comprehensive,accurate, and constructive written reports + Ability to work in a team environment and meet or exceed performance competencies Sedgwick is an Equal Opportunity Employer and a Drug-Free Workplace.
